Knowing whether you have found the “perfect” mate for life:
The right person will always be supportive and on your side. He or she will build confidence in your rather than making you feel inadequate. Communication is open and he or she is able to listen, especially during an argument.

The right person is someone that you feel close to and share laughter with. You feel as though you can share anything and that he or she is truly your best friend.

The right person makes you feel safe and secure. This is someone that you can be open with and feel as though you are not intimidated. The right person doesn’t control you but is a partner.

The right person is accepting to who you are and doesn’t want to change you. They like your style or accept you for it.

The right person allows you to grow and develop. Relationships will change through time, and the right person will continue to see your beauty as you develop yourself through life. The right person is not threatening or confining, he allows your growth and doesn’t confine you. The right person will be supportive in situations such as you going back to school.

The right person will make you feel romantic and that you are touched by magic. The right person will have your head spinning at times as you look forward to seeing them and spending time together. The right person will always touch you in the right ways.
The right person will be able to work through obstacles with you and be open and honest. The right person will always be your friend, first and foremost.

The right person will be there always and not let you down, in good times and in bad. The right person will be able to say “I love you” and your entire soul lights up.

Every one wants to sell a style statement of their own and when it comes to weddings we all love to be unique.

Celebrities and stars also love to publicize their lavish wedding celebrations and related ceremonies. Designer bridal gowns, exclusive diamond rings, innovative hair styles and make up, exotic locations and so many other splendid things related to celebrity weddings and parties become the talk of the town for months together. Whether these weddings stand the test of time or not, the ceremonies and the hype surrounding it are never forgotten by fans and the public all over the world.

This year 2010 began with the wedding of the ‘Bachelor’ couple Molly Malaney and Jason Mesnick in the Rancho Palos Verdes’ Terranea Resort in California on February 27. When Molly walked down the aisle with her father, Jason Castro an erstwhile American Idol performed the classic ballad ‘Over the Rainbow’ which also featured in the ‘Song of the Centuries’ list. Her $45,000 strapless bridal gown, jewelry and Blahmik shoes topped all fashion charts for weeks.

The next party in queue is the third time marriage ceremony of Mariah Carey and Nick Cannon who get married every year. They celebrate each wedding anniversary by tying the knot every year and re-strengthening their vows. Their actual wedding in 2008 was a fiesta in the Bahamas and the highlight was the $2.5 million wedding ring the groom presented the bride. Carey gets a new ring every year on their anniversary from Cannon.

Last December saw the winter wedding of Kevin Jonas and Danielle Deleasa that happened at the Oheka Castle in the presence of four hundred guests. The aisle was decorated with shimmering snow flakes and Swarovski crystals and the bride looked just breath taking in a strap less Chantilly lace Vera Wang gown. The first dance was for Keith Urban’s ‘Only you can love me this way’ which was followed by cutting of the splendid seven tiered wedding cake with Swarovski crystals.

The ‘Bachelor’ and ‘Dancing with the Stars’ contestant Melissa Rycroft married Tye Strickland before two hundred esteemed guests in Isla Mujeres, Mexico. Melissa walked down the aisle bare foot wearing a stunning gown designed by Alfred Angelo. ‘Monday Night Football’ which was the theme song was played soon after the traditional vows were exchanged. Celebrity weddings, proms and parties become trend setters for the manner in which they are organized and for the clothes and fashion ideas they launch.
